Rep. Emilia Strong Sykes, a member of the U.S. Congress representing Ohio's 13th district, has been actively engaging with her constituents through social media. Her recent tweets address significant issues such as veterans' welfare, upcoming community events, and her efforts in assisting constituents with federal matters.

On March 5, 2025, Rep. Sykes expressed concern over the Trump Administration’s plan to lay off VA employees. She stated that this decision would negatively impact veterans who depend on these services, including approximately 140,000 individuals in Northeast Ohio. "Veterans have bravely served our country and deserve our support, including VA medical care. The Trump Administration’s plan to layoff VA employees will only harm veterans who rely on their services, including 140,000 in Northeast Ohio."

The following day on March 6, Rep. Sykes invited residents of Ohio's 13th district to participate in a telephone town hall meeting scheduled for that day. She announced that she would be joined by special guest Representative Marcy Kaptur to discuss important federal updates and their implications for the local community."Join Rep. Sykes for a telephone townhall on March 6 to discuss important federal updates and how they impact you in #OH13."

Later that same day, Rep. Sykes highlighted her office's achievements since she took office by announcing the return of over $5 million owed to constituents within her district. She encouraged residents needing assistance with federal agencies such as the Social Security Administration or Internal Revenue Service to reach out for help."Since taking office, Rep. Sykes has returned over $5 million owed to constituents in #OH13!"
